The killer whale, also known as orca, is the ocean’s top predator. It is the largest member of the Delphinidae family, or dolphins. Members of this family include all dolphin species, as well as other larger species, such as long-finned pilot whales and short-finned pilot whales, whose common ... Orcas hunt in packs, co-ordinating their feeding raids with incredible skill. They eat a variety of different prey, including fish, seals, dolphins, sharks, rays, whales, octopuses and squids. But often a pod will specialize in eating just one type of animal. This is Captain Jake.The San Juan Islands host the greatest concentration of Bald Eagles in the continental United States. Great Blue Herons, Black Oystercatchers and numerous shorebirds are found along the shore and in winter, the islands are home to Trumpeter swans, Canada goose and other waterfowl. A limited supply is on-hand and if you would like one, please call (360) 678-8901 to make arrangements for pick up. Adoption Policy. In order to adopt an animal from the shelter, you must be at least 18 years of age and have a valid form of I.D. Adopter must show proof of home ownership or a rental lease which allows pets. The adoption fee for cats is $250 and for dogs is $350 payable by check or money order only. Moran State Park is a 5,252-acre camping park with five freshwater lakes, 38 miles of trails that are great for hiking or birdwatching, and mountain biking in winter months. There are also plenty of picnic shelters, and other activities such as horseback riding, boat rentals and more.About Us. (360) 376-6777. . to see if an owner has reported the animal missing. If you are comfortable transporting the animal, the shelter will ask you to bring it to the shelter to scan for a microchip. A "no-kill" shelter is an animal shelter that does not kill healthy or treatable animals even when the shelter is full, reserving ..., The Orcas Animal Protection Society is a modern, clean, visitor and animal friendly shelter in Eastsound. Here, care and shelter is provided for our homeless and abandoned cats and dogs. The Orcas APS offers many other helpful services for pets and their owners. We are fully qualified by the IRS as a 501[c][3] charitable organization. , Dogs and puppies: $250.00-$350.00. Adoption includes spay or neuter operation, collar and identification tag with a disposable leash, microchip and registration, the first distemper/parvo vaccine, kennel cough vaccine, and basic dewormer if needed. At 57.3 square miles (148.4 km²) and 5,387 people, Orcas Island is just barely larger, yet less crowded, than neighboring San Juan Island.
